A Battle of Crete D.S.M. group of four awarded to Ordinary Seaman W. L. Aydon, H.M.S. Carlisle

Distinguished Service Medal, G.VI.R. (D/JX.158950 W. L. Aydon, O.Smn. H.M.S. Carlisle) impressed naming; 1939-45 Star; Africa Star; War Medal, the first with some pitting, therefore nearly very fine (4) £350-450

D.S.M. London Gazette 8 January 1942 ‘For outstanding gallantry, fortitude and resolution during the Battle of Crete.’ The following recommendation for the immediate award of the D.S.M. was taken from Admiralty Files: ‘Exceptional devotion to duty in continuing to fight single-handed both 0.5 inch machine-guns after all the remaining personnel of both crews had been wounded.’
